What's one of the most Costly Part of a Heating And Cooling System in Phoenix Metro? Insights from a Leading A/c Fixing Phoenix Business

If you invest a summer in Phoenix az, you find out swiftly that cooling is not a high-end. It belongs to the home's vital infrastructure, like a roofing and a hot water heater rolled into one. When something breaks, the inquiry we listen to most from property owners is straightforward and immediate. What is this going to cost me, and where does the big cash go in an a/c system? After twenty years of summertime callouts, roof saves, and late night system swaps, our solution has actually come to be clear. In Phoenix metro, the solitary most pricey component inside a residential air conditioning or heatpump is the compressor. Yet that is only fifty percent of the tale. The method homes are constructed here, and the way devices is mounted on roofs, can make the "most costly component" either the compressor or the whole exterior unit, particularly for packaged roof systems.
Phoenix warmth alters the calculus
The Valley's environment penalizes devices. We ask cooling and heating systems to carry 110 to 118 levels of afternoon heat for months, then breathe with dust from haboobs and gale microbursts. Roof temperature levels can run 20 to 40 levels hotter than the air, so an exterior system might be shedding warm into air that feels like it originates from an oven. That warmth lots presses compressors to the edge. Any kind of weak point, from a low capacitor to a little cooling agent leak, ends up being a significant failure at 4 p.m. In July. This is why heating and cooling repair work calls spike by an element of 4 between May and August for every single cooling and heating business in the area, and why one of the most expensive element often tends to be the one doing the most ruthless work.
The compressor, and why it covers the cost chart
Think of the compressor as the air conditioner's heart. It pressurizes cooling agent and moves heat from your home to the outdoors. In older, solitary stage units, the compressor is a simple motor with a piston or scroll set. In newer, high effectiveness systems, you see 2 stage or inverter driven compressors that regulate speed and stress. Those advanced compressors draw power a lot more beautifully and run quieter, yet they are more intricate and expensive.
When a compressor stops working in Phoenix az, parts alone can run 1,500 to 3,500 bucks for common single phase models, and 3,000 to 5,500 dollars for inverter compressors linked to proprietary control panel. Include labor, cooling agent, and healing or emptying job, and the set up price to change a negative compressor normally lands in the 2,800 to 7,500 buck array. The array depends on the brand name, cooling agent kind, warranty standing, and whether your unit is a split system on the side of your house or a roof package requiring crane time.
This is why, when you ask one of the most expensive line on a repair ticket for a significant failure, the solution is the compressor most of the time. It is the cost of the component, the trouble of the job, and the threat entailed. On a 115 degree day, drawing a compressor out of a rooftop closet and brazing in a new one, after that drawing a deep vacuum and charging exactly, is one of the most requiring work in cooling and heating repair.
When the "most pricey component" ends up being the entire exterior unit
In Phoenix, there is a twist. Several homes and tiny commercial areas utilize packaged roof systems, particularly in older communities and strip centers. A packaged device has the compressor, condenser coil, blower, and manages in a single cupboard. If the compressor falls short and the device is out of service warranty, home owners frequently choose to change the entire bundle instead of the compressor alone. Reasons consist of the age of the heat exchanger, UV damage to circuitry and insulation, and efficiency upgrades that bring real savings.
A roof changeout includes costs you do not see on a ground degree split system. There is crane time to lift the device, website traffic control if the road have to be partially shut, a visual adapter to fit the new cabinet to the old roofing aesthetic, and typically duct transitions or electric upgrades to meet code. Those products can add 1,200 to 3,500 bucks to a task that or else might be a simple like for like swap on a piece. Therefore, the most expensive "component" on the bid sheet becomes the exterior device itself, not just the compressor inside it. Totally mounted roof plans typically vary from 9,000 to 18,000 dollars for common capacities, and extra for big homes or high efficiency variable rate models.
Why compressors fall short more frequently here
We track failing triggers throughout our a/c solutions in Phoenix az. Year after year, the very same perpetrators show up.
Heat saturation. Compressors run hotter under high ambient conditions. Oil breaks down quicker, electric windings see even more anxiety, and thermal overloads journey much more quickly. A small limitation in the metering device that would certainly be a problem in San Diego can melt a winding in Phoenix.
Voltage variations. Brownouts and brief duration voltage dips, especially in older communities throughout height lots, can push a compressor into a stalled or secured blades condition. That overheats windings. We suggest hard begin kits just when required and sized appropriately. The wrong kit can produce a bigger trouble than it solves.
Dust and airflow limitations. Dirt and cottonwood fluff obstruct condenser fins. Airflow decreases, head stress climbs, and the compressor chefs. We have seen brand new units fall short within 3 seasons because no person rinsed the coil.
Refrigerant problems. Low charge from a leakage, overcharge from a well indicating but hurried technology, or contamination from a sloppy repair work can all drive a compressor out of its secure operating envelope. R‑22 tradition systems are specifically in jeopardy due to the fact that many have actually been completed repetitively. As soon as the oil is acidified, failure refers time.
Poor setup. A system can look cool and still be incorrect. Discharge lines without proper oil return slope, line sets too small for the tonnage, or a vacuum cleaner that never ever got to a true 500 microns, all shorten compressor life.
An area tale that discusses the math
Last July, we took a hvac repair work telephone call from a household in Maryvale with a 12 years of age 4 bunch rooftop heat pump. No air conditioning, 109 outdoors, indoor temperature level 88 and climbing. Static stress looked reasonable, coil clean, blower strong. Stress were high, subcooling unpredictable. The compressor was attracting locked rotor amps on beginning, after that stumbling. We verified capacitor values, examined the contactor, and checked voltage under load. The compressor insulation examined to ground at borderline values. The producer's warranty had run out. The quote for a compressor modification, consisting of crane, healing, and a new filter drier with a correct emptying, concerned just under 4,200 dollars. The quote for a full rooftop substitute with a mid tier two phase version, curb adapter, and authorization was 12,600.
They asked the best question. Will I be back right here paying again if another thing goes? We walked them via the remaining life of the blower motor, the board, the turning around valve that was beginning to stick, and the cabinet insulation that had actually collapsed. They selected the complete replacement, partly for energy financial savings, partly to stop wagering every summertime weekend. Their APS expenses stopped by approximately 15 percent, which is consistent with going from a tired 10 SEER equivalent to a brand-new SEER2 14.3 bundle in a well secured home.

The various other pricey parts you must know
The compressor obtains the headings, however a few various other parts have high price in Phoenix.
The evaporator coil. Inside the air handler or heating system closet, this coil can leakage from formicary rust or physical damages. Replacing it is labor heavy. A coil change on a split system often lands between 1,400 and 3,200 dollars installed, relying on gain access to and refrigerant. In messy attic rooms, the coil's insulation and drainpipe pans can additionally require interest, contributing to cost.
The condenser coil. On numerous modern devices, the coil wraps around the closet in a single serpentine. If an area is crushed by windblown particles or a stress washing machine tears fins, repair work may not be possible. A new coil can set you back as high as a third to half the rate of a complete condenser. That truth pushes several home owners towards replacing the whole outside device, not simply the coil.
Variable speed blower motors and control boards. ECM electric motors and proprietary boards that talk with inverter compressors bring greater components rates. A variable speed interior electric motor mounted can run 900 to 1,800 bucks. A communicating control board, if lightning or a rise takes it out, can be similar. While not as pricey as a compressor, they are not small tickets.
Ductwork and plenums. In Phoenix az attics, ducts bake. Joints fail, insulation slides, and airflow experiences. Changing a few runs or restoring a plenum to cure warm areas is not a single component expense, yet it appears on the exact same invoice. In genuine terms, air flow repairs include 800 to 3,000 dollars to many bigger substitutes, and they are usually the difference between a system that meets its SEER theoretically and one that provides convenience at 4 p.m.
What we seek during a compressor diagnosis
An honest hvac business ought to invest even more time detecting than marketing. We document the electrical side first. That indicates beginning and run capacitors under tons, contactor problem, cable temperature, and voltage droop at start. We relocate to refrigerant data with superheat and subcooling, after that compare those to target worths for the tools. Temperature split throughout the coil informs us the interior side story. Amp draw on the compressor versus nameplate worths is one more check. When we presume acid in the oil, we test it. If we locate contamination, we discuss the steps called for, including filter driers and a detailed emptying with a micron scale. We take photos. We reveal you the megohm reading to ground. A compressor quote without this degree of detail is a guess, and assumptions often tend to cost even more later.

Efficiency options that influence long term costs
The least expensive fixing is not constantly the most affordable price over five years. In Phoenix az, equipment that can pull down indoor temps throughout optimal warmth without running flat out for hours has value. 2 stage compressors supply a good middle ground. They deal with most of the day in reduced stage, then change right into high when the attic and west dealing with walls are radiating heat. Inverter systems take that better, regulating to match tons and commonly holding tighter moisture control.
We see real differences comfortably. A 16 SEER2 2 stage unit, properly sized with tidy air ducts, often cuts peak electricity by 15 to 25 percent versus a 12 to 13 SEER2 single stage it replaces. An inverter can save even more and run quieter, yet it brings higher part and repair work costs. If you plan to stay in the home for 7 or even more years, and you have certified cooling and heating services to preserve it, the investment can make good sense. If you are flipping a rental or you relocate usually, a solid solitary phase or more phase may be smarter.

Maintenance that in fact prolongs compressor life
Skip the fluff. The products that settle in our environment are basic. Maintain condenser coils tidy. We wash from the inside out with reduced pressure water and a coil risk-free cleaner, not a pressure washing machine that folds fins. Change air filters promptly to shield the evaporator coil and keep static pressure in array. Examine capacitors every spring under lots, not just with a bench meter. Verify refrigerant cost by superheat and subcooling, not by uncertainty. Log numbers year over year, because trends disclose problems that a person check out can not. If you get on an inverter system, maintain the control panel compartments tidy and secured. Dust eliminates electronic devices slowly.

Warranties, rebates, and timing the work
Most significant brands bring a ten years parts warranty when registered. Labor is usually 1 to 3 years unless you acquire an extensive plan. If your compressor fails inside the parts window, your greatest expense ends up being labor, refrigerant, and incidentals. That can transform a 4,500 dollar task right into a 1,600 to 2,500 buck task. Maintain your documentation and serial numbers convenient. We likewise inspect APS and SRP programs. Rebates transform, however high effectiveness substitutes and clever thermostats typically qualify for small credits that offset component of the project.
Timing matters. The same rooftop crane that costs 600 bucks in October can set you back 1,200 in July when booked on brief notice. If your system is limping along in April, do on your own a favor and timetable work before the initial 105 level stretch. You will certainly have much more selections and less downtime.

A brief price reality look for Phoenix az homeowners
A compressor substitute on a ground placed split system: typically 2,800 to 5,000 bucks installed.
A compressor substitute on a roof plan with crane and proper evacuation: commonly 4,000 to 7,500 dollars installed.
A full exterior unit swap for a split system, keeping the indoor coil if suitable and tidy: frequently 5,500 to 10,500 dollars, with effectiveness, brand, and line set size influencing price.
A complete packaged roof replacement with visual work: typically 9,000 to 18,000 dollars.
An indoor evaporator coil substitute: commonly 1,400 to 3,200 dollars.
These are real life ranges we see throughout our hvac services. Your home's specifics can swing numbers up or down, however the relative order seldom alters. The compressor is the heavyweight, and roof logistics can transform the entire device right into the expense champion.
